legongju.com
我们一直在努力
2025-01-10 10:28 | 星期五

SUBSTRB函数在大数据处理中的作用

SUBSTRB函数并非一个通用的数据库函数,实际上在MySQL中,用于提取字符串子串的函数是SUBSTRING()。在大数据处理中,SUBSTRING()函数扮演着重要的角色,它能够从字符串中提取指定长度的子字符串,这一功能在数据清洗、文本分析等场景中尤为重要。

SUBSTRING()函数的基本语法

  • SUBSTRING(str, start_position, length):从字符串strstart_position位置开始,截取长度为length的子字符串。

在大数据处理中的作用

  • 数据清洗:在处理文本数据时,经常需要去除字符串前后的空格、特殊字符等,SUBSTRING()函数可以帮助实现这些操作。
  • 文本分析:在文本分析中,经常需要提取字符串中的特定部分,如关键词、域名等,SUBSTRING()函数能够精确地完成这些任务。

性能优化建议

  • 避免频繁使用:在查询中频繁使用SUBSTRING()函数可能会导致性能下降,应尽量减少这类操作。
  • 使用索引:在SUBSTRING()函数调用的字段上创建索引,可以提高查询效率。
  • 合适的数据类型:使用合适的数据类型来存储字符串,避免存储过长的字符串导致性能下降。

通过上述分析,我们可以看到SUBSTRING()函数在大数据处理中的重要作用,以及在实际应用中需要注意的性能优化建议。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/98444.html

相关推荐

  • Lady Oracle的预言准确性如何

    Lady Oracle的预言准确性如何

    Lady Oracle(女祭司)的预言准确性是一个具有争议的话题。在某些文化和传统中,女祭司通常被视为拥有神秘力量和预知未来能力的人,她们的预言往往被视为具有高度...

  • 如何运用Lady Oracle的智慧

    如何运用Lady Oracle的智慧

    Lady Oracle,通常指的是Oracle of Delphi,是古希腊时期的一位著名女祭司和预言家。她被认为能够通过神秘的仪式和梦境来揭示神谕和智慧。虽然Lady Oracle是一个...

  • Lady Oracle与神秘学的关系

    Lady Oracle与神秘学的关系

    Lady Oracle并非一个真实存在的人物或概念,而更像是一个虚构的角色名称。因此,从字面上看,Lady Oracle与神秘学之间并没有直接的关系。然而,如果从更宽泛的角...

  • Lady Oracle的神秘力量来源

    Lady Oracle的神秘力量来源

    “Lady Oracle”可能指的是不同文化或作品中的女性神秘角色,但最著名的可能是希腊神话中的阿尔忒弥斯(Artemis)或《哈利波特》系列中的黛安娜德拉科瓦特罗(Di...

  • SUBSTRB函数与其他字符串函数的组合

    SUBSTRB函数与其他字符串函数的组合

    SUBSTRB 是一个 Oracle 数据库中的字符串函数,用于从一个字符串中提取指定长度的子字符串
    以下是一些与 SUBSTRB 函数结合使用的其他字符串函数: LENGTHB:...

  • SEMCTL在多线程编程中的作用

    SEMCTL在多线程编程中的作用

    semctl 是一个用于操作 System V 信号量集的系统调用
    在多线程编程中,semctl 的主要作用是创建、修改和删除信号量集,以及获取信号量集的相关信息。这些操...

  • SEMCTL命令的选项组合

    SEMCTL命令的选项组合

    semctl 命令用于操作 System V 信号量 GETALL:获取一个信号量集合中所有信号量的值。
    GETPID:获取一个信号量集合中指定信号量的最后一次操作进程的 PID。...

  • 如何处理SEMCTL的错误返回

    如何处理SEMCTL的错误返回

    SEMCTL是一个用于操作System V信号量的系统调用 检查返回值:首先,检查SEMCTL的返回值。如果返回-1,表示发生了错误。否则,操作成功。 获取错误代码:使用errn...